TURKISH COMMUNIQUE.
LONDON, December 28. A Turkish communique states: — Eastward .of Kut-el-Amara we drove back a detachment with two machine guns. Considerable horsemen, protected by two monitors came to their assistance from Kut-el-Amara. Artillery severely bombed our right wing. • At Seddul Bahr there was an incessant bombardment with machine guns, bombs and aerial torpedoes. On our left .wing our artillery replied, silencing the enemy and destroying a portion of the trenches. We seized everything useful in the transports wrecked on the coast at Biyuk Kimikli.
